Closed Bug 1836118 Opened 1 year ago Closed 11 months ago

Update opus to new version 5023249b5c935545fb02dbfe845cae996ecfc8bb from 2023-05-27 17:32:31

Categories

(Core :: Audio/Video: Playback, enhancement)

enhancement

Tracking

()

RESOLVED FIXED
116 Branch
Tracking Status
firefox115 --- wontfix
firefox116 --- fixed

People

(Reporter: update-bot, Assigned: kinetik)

Details

(Whiteboard: [3pl-filed][task_id: VnoQMB7gTP2LlfwSv3rQLQ])

Attachments

(1 file)

This update covers 4 commits, including 1 new upstream commit I've never filed a bug on before. (It's the top one.). Here are the overall diff statistics, and then the commit information.


media/libopus/moz.build | 2 +-
media/libopus/moz.yaml | 4 ++--
2 files changed, 3 insertions(+), 3 deletions(-)


5023249b5c935545fb02dbfe845cae996ecfc8bb by Marcus Asteborg

https://gitlab.xiph.org/xiph/opus/commit/5023249b5c935545fb02dbfe845cae996ecfc8bb
Authored: 2023-05-27 07:41:16 -0700
Committed: 2023-05-27 17:32:31 -0400

cmake instructions

Signed-off-by: Jean-Marc Valin <jmvalin@jmvalin.ca>

Files Added:

  • cmake/README.md

69b31099c6ce67a8279e2d61642957aed4d59af2 by Tim-Philipp Müller

https://gitlab.xiph.org/xiph/opus/commit/69b31099c6ce67a8279e2d61642957aed4d59af2
Authored: 2023-04-26 18:35:57 +0100
Committed: 2023-04-27 16:23:52 +0100

ci: add ci-fairy linter to make sure commits are GPG signed

Files Modified:

  • .gitlab-ci.yml

558a3c2a3f16fd21c16e5821bd8b71898af69bb8 by Tim-Philipp Müller

https://gitlab.xiph.org/xiph/opus/commit/558a3c2a3f16fd21c16e5821bd8b71898af69bb8
Authored: 2023-04-24 17:58:59 +0100
Committed: 2023-04-26 14:18:21 -0400

ci: add arm64 CI

Files Modified:

  • .gitlab-ci.yml

20c032d27c59d65b19b8ffbb2608e5282fe817eb by Tim-Philipp Müller

https://gitlab.xiph.org/xiph/opus/commit/20c032d27c59d65b19b8ffbb2608e5282fe817eb
Authored: 2023-04-20 19:06:13 +0100
Committed: 2023-04-26 12:42:03 +0000

meson: fix build on arm64

Would fail like:

Checking if "compiler supports ARMv7/AArch64 NEON intrinsics" : links: NO
Checking if "compiler supports ARMv7/AArch64 NEON intrinsics with -mfpu=neon" : links: YES
Checking if "compiler supports AArch64 NEON intrinsics" : links: NO
Checking if "compiler supports AArch64 NEON intrinsics with -mfpu=neon" : links: NO
Message: Compiler does not support AArch64 NEON intrinsics
../silk/meson.build:28:45: ERROR: Unknown variable "have_arm_intrinsics_or_asm".

since commit 08088411259056f63774befb2d00951fdd5c46ba.

Files Modified:

  • meson.build

All jobs completed, we found the following issues.

Needs Investigation (Other Failed Jobs):

  • test-android-em-7.0-x86_64-qr/debug-isolated-process-geckoview-junit-fis
    • 1 of 1 failed on the same (retriggered) task (IJVti14fSPOnblVbO-D0Cg)

These failures may mean that the library update succeeded; you'll need to review
them yourself and decide. If there are lint failures, you will need to fix them in
a follow-up patch. (Or ignore the patch I made, and recreate it yourself with
./mach vendor media/libopus/moz.yaml.)

In either event, I have done all I can, so you will need to take it from here.
When reviewing, please note that this is external code, which needs a full and
careful inspection - not a rubberstamp.

Assignee: nobody → kinetik
Pushed by mgregan@mozilla.com:
https://hg.mozilla.org/integration/autoland/rev/52fb29b77755
Update opus to 5023249b5c935545fb02dbfe845cae996ecfc8bb r=kinetik DONTBUILD
Status: NEW → RESOLVED
Closed: 11 months ago
Resolution: --- → FIXED
Target Milestone: --- → 116 Branch
You need to log in before you can comment on or make changes to this bug.

Attachment

General

Creator:
Created:
Updated:
Size: